Recent advancements in quantum computing have raised alarms about the security of Bitcoin, with new data highlighting potential vulnerabilities in its cryptographic framework. The report expresses concern that a significant portion of Bitcoin's total supply could be at risk if quantum technology continues to evolve.

Quantum Computing Threat to Bitcoin

The analysis indicates that around 604 million BTC, which accounts for nearly 30% of the total supply, may be exposed to threats posed by quantum computing. As quantum technology develops, it could potentially undermine the cryptographic protections that currently secure Bitcoin transactions and wallets.

Increased Risks from Current Practices

Moreover, the risk is intensified by practices such as:

  • address reuse
  • outdated custody methods

which can lead to increased exposure of public keys. This situation calls for urgent attention from the cryptocurrency community to enhance security measures and adapt to the impending challenges posed by quantum advancements.
